§ 12-29-7. Domestic abuse court advocacy project.
(a) There is established within the court system a domestic abuse court advocacy project
to provide the services as set forth in subsection (b) of this section. The administrator
of the court system may contract with a nonprofit agency or organization which has
a demonstrated record of service to victims of domestic violence for the purpose of
operating the project.
(b) The responsibilities of the project shall include, but not be limited to:
(1) Advising victims of domestic violence crimes of their rights pursuant to chapter 28
of this title, and assisting victims in securing those rights;
(2) Informing victims of the availability of protective orders and assisting victims in
obtaining those orders as appropriate;
(3) Referring victims to shelter services, counseling, and other social services, as appropriate;
and
(4) Monitoring the justice system's response to and treatment of victims of domestic violence
crimes.
(c) The project shall assure coordination with other victims services programs, shelters,
and other organizations or agencies offering services to victims of domestic abuse.
